The ingredients needed to make Ugly Smoked Sausage Casserole:
  1. Prepare 1 (12 oz) beef smoked sausage "rope"
  2. Make ready 1 (14.5 oz) can stewed tomatoes
  3. Prepare 1 large yellow onion
  4. Make ready 2 small zucchini
  5. Prepare 2 small to medium yellow squash
  6. Take 8 oz mushrooms (white button or cremini)
  7. Get 1 stick butter
  8. Make ready 1 1/3 cup yellow corn meal
  9. Take 1/2 cup all purpose flour
  10. Make ready 1/2 cup water
  11. Prepare 1-1 1/2 tsp salt (start with 1, adjust to taste)
  12. Prepare 1/4 tsp black pepper

Instructions to make Ugly Smoked Sausage Casserole:
  1. Prep: Cut sausage, zucchini, and yellow squash in half lengthwise, then slice to 1/2"thick slices. Clean and quarter mushrooms. Chop onion to 1/2" pieces. Preheat oven to 350°F.
  2. Melt butter in a large, deep sided sautée pan over medium heat. Add all ingredients prepped in step 1. Sprinkle with salt and pepper. Cook until veggies begin to just soften, stirring often. About 10 minutes.
  3. Add tomatoes with juices. Use spoon to break up some of the tomato slices into smaller pieces. Stir in water. Simmer 5 more minutes.
  4. Turn off heat. Combine corn meal and flour in a medium bowl. Add to veggie mixture. Stir to combine. It will look gloppy and pastey. This is good. Lol
  5. Press mixture into a greased 9x13" casserole. Bake uncovered 20 minutes. Remove from oven. Let sit 5-10 minutes before serving. Enjoy.
